Here is an example of a reply email to an interview:
Subject: Re: Interview for [Position] on [Date]
Dear [Interviewer's Name],
I wanted to express my sincere gratitude for taking the time to speak with me today about the [Position] role at [Company]. I truly appreciated the opportunity to learn more about the position and your team's work.
After our conversation, I am even more confident that this is a company I would be proud to work for and a role that aligns with my skills and interests. I was particularly impressed by [something you learned or were impressed by during the interview, such as the company culture or the team's passion for their work].
I wanted to reiterate my enthusiasm for the position and my confidence in my ability to make a positive contribution to the team. I believe my [relevant skills or experience] would be a valuable asset to your organization, and I am excited about the prospect of joining your team.
I would be more than happy to accommodate your needs.
Once again, thank you for your time and consideration. I look forward to the opportunity to discuss my application further.
Best regards,
[Your Name]
This is just an example, but you should customize your reply email to fit your own voice and style. Some things to keep in mind:
- Express gratitude for the interviewer's time
- Reiterate your interest in the position and the company
- Highlight your relevant skills and experience
- Show enthusiasm and confidence in your abilities
- Offer to provide additional information or schedule a follow-up conversation if needed
- End with a professional closing and your signature
